Boeing program aims to inspire 5th graders to pursue math, science careers
Posted on November 8, 2012 at 6:45 PM
Updated Friday, Nov 9 at 1:56 PM
Boeing's hiring managers believe it may be very difficult in another decade to find enough employees with the science and math skills needed to design and build planes.
